Hello! I would love to work with you to support you in overcoming whatever you might be struggling with. I work with children, youth, adults, couples and families who are experiencing anxiety, depression, trauma, relationship stress, grief, and major life transitions. If you are ready to make some changes and are looking for some encouragement and compassion along the way, then I could be a great fit for you. It might also be important for you to recognize and honour the difficult journey that has brought you to therapy, and I can support you with that as well.
I am a Registered Psychologist. I integrate different types of therapies to suit the preferences and issues of each client. I have specialized in mentoring youth at-risk, helping families learn new ways of communicating, and providing crisis intervention to youth and families since 2000.
I would be happy to meet you and see what therapy can offer you. Therapy can play a major part in managing the stresses and challenges of life, gaining new perspectives and healing. I would feel privileged to be part of your healing process.
